Billie Whitelaw, born on June sixth, nineteen thirty-two, was a distinguished English actress celebrated for her remarkable contributions to both stage and film. Her career spanned several decades, during which she became renowned for her profound interpretations of the works of Irish playwright Samuel Beckett. Whitelaw's collaboration with Beckett lasted an impressive twenty-five years, solidifying her status as one of the foremost interpreters of his complex and challenging plays.

In addition to her theatrical achievements, Whitelaw gained widespread recognition for her role as Mrs. Baylock, the sinister nanny in the iconic horror film The Omen, released in nineteen seventy-six. This performance showcased her versatility and ability to embody a range of characters, further enhancing her reputation in the film industry.

Throughout her illustrious career, Whitelaw received numerous accolades for her performances. She was nominated for three Television BAFTAs, triumphing in two of those nominations in nineteen sixty-one and nineteen seventy-three. Her film work also garnered critical acclaim, as she was nominated for four Film BAFTAs, winning the prestigious Award for Best Actress in a Supporting Role for her performances in both Charlie Bubbles and Twisted Nerve in nineteen sixty-nine.
